Question: I have been having intermittent pains on the left side of my temple for the last two days Can this be caused throught taking coversyl 10mg which I have started over last week the pain is even there whilst sleeping. I am a 71 year old who is very fit and healthy and not prone to headaches Thank you hope you can help

Brief answer...given below Detailed answer.... Hello, Thanks for the query. The basic salt of coversyl is perindopril which is an ace inhibitor class of anti hypertensive medications. There can be two reasons for your headache. 1st....Headache is a known side effect of PERIDOPRIL and occurs in 25% of people taking this medicine.This is due to the vasodilation action of the drug resulting in arteries of brain getting dilated and more rushing of blood.Gradually person starts tolerating it. 2nd ....You may have developed low blood pressure because of the medicine and in such a case,a reduction in dose can bring your blood pressure normal and once your blood pressure becomes normal,your headache shall settle. My advice to you would be to consult your doctor and get your blood pressure checked and discuss with him. There is nothing to worry as everything should settle soon.
